#2f17da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#2f17da is composed of 18.4% red, 9% green and 85.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 78.4% cyan, 89.4% magenta, 0% yellow and 14.5% black. It has a hue angle of 247.4 degrees, a saturation of 80.9% and a lightness of 47.3%. #2f17da color hex could be obtained by blending #5e2eff with #0000b5. Closest websafe color is: #3300cc.

#2f17da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#2f17da has RGB values of R:47, G:23, B:218 and CMYK values of C:0.78, M:0.89, Y:0, K:0.15. Its decimal value is 3086298.

Shades and Tints of #2f17da

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010105 is the darkest color, while #f4f2fe is the lightest one.
